Jason T. Blackard, PhD, Professor
Department of Internal Medicine, Division of Gastroenterology and Hepatology
Award: National Institute on Drug Abuse R01
Project Title: Single Cell Opioid (Fentanyl) Responses in the Context of HIV
Project Period: 7/15/2025–3/31/2030
Summary: Fentanyl is now involved in the vast majority of opioid overdose deaths, yet its effects on immune cells and viral infections remain poorly understood. Building on prior NIDA‑funded work, this project uses multi‑omics analyses of well‑characterized patient samples to define how fentanyl alters immune cell gene expression and microRNA profiles in people with HIV and/or HCV. These insights will inform strategies to reduce viral reactivation and improve treatment outcomes in populations affected by opioid use. Collaborators include Krishna M. Roskin, PhD, Department of Pediatrics, Cincinnati Children’s Hospital Medical Center

Chen Gao, PhD, Assistant Professor
Department of Pharmacology, Physiology, and Neurobiology
Award: National Heart, Lung, and Blood Institute R01
Project Title: Stress Regulated RNA Degradation in Cardiac Hypertrophy
Project Period: 9/1/2025–5/31/2030
Summary: This research defines how stress‑regulated mRNA degradation reshapes the cardiac transcriptome and contributes to hypertrophy and dysfunction. By characterizing a newly identified Upf1–RBFox1c RNA‑regulatory complex, the project links altered RNA stability to heart disease and may reveal novel therapeutic targets for selectively modulating pathogenic gene expression.

Michael D. Goodman, MD, Professor
Department of Surgery
Award: Air Force Research Laboratory Award
Project Title: Validation of Nailfold Capillary Refill Time to Identify Hemorrhagic Shock States and to Guide Resuscitation in Trauma Patients
Project Period: 12/8/2025–12/7/2026
Summary: Future combat evacuation will require noninvasive, reusable tools to guide resuscitation when laboratory testing is unavailable. This study evaluates nailfold capillary refill time as a practical alternative to blood‑based markers for assessing tissue perfusion in trauma patients, supporting safer care in mass‑casualty and resource‑limited settings. Collaborators include Dina Gomaa, Department of Surgery.

Angelico Mendy, MD, PhD, Assistant Professor
Department of Environmental and Public Health Sciences
Award: National Institute of Allergy and Infectious Diseases R21
Project Title: Multi‑Ancestry Genome‑wide Association Analysis and Polygenic Risk Score of Moderate‑to‑Severe Asthma
Project Period: 8/1/2025–7/31/2027
Summary: Moderate-to-severe asthma affects 10 to 15% of asthmatic patients but accounts for over 50% of the healthcare cost. It affects all racial/ethnic groups but has a higher burden in minority populations which have been absent from the previous genome-wide association studies of this asthma subtype. Therefore, it is of public health importance to identify genetic variants associated with moderate-to-severe asthma and to develop polygenic risk score that will allow for disease prediction in multi-ancestry and ancestry-specific populations.

Teresa M. Reyes, PhD, Senior Associate Dean for Basic and Translational Research, Professor
Department of Pharmacology, Physiology, and Neurobiology
Award: National Institute of Neurological Disorders and Stroke R21
Project Title: Role of Perinatal Testosterone in Programming Behavioral and Astrocyte Responses to Early‑Life Chemotherapy
Project Period: 8/1/2025–7/31/2027
Summary: This research investigates how sex differences in early brain development—particularly a perinatal testosterone surge in males—may alter astrocyte calcium signaling and increase vulnerability to later cognitive deficits. Using a translational mouse model of childhood acute lymphoblastic leukemia (ALL) plus chemotherapy, the work examines why males show greater long‑term impairments in executive function and memory while females appear more resilient. By combining astrocyte‑specific gene analyses, calcium imaging, and advanced behavioral testing, the study aims to pinpoint astrocyte mechanisms that drive cognitive dysfunction and reveal new targets for intervention after early‑life cancer treatment.

Achala Vagal, MD, MS, Ben Felson Endowed Chair, Associate Dean of Clinical & Translational Science and Training, Professor
Department of Radiology
Award: National Institute of Neurological Disorders and Stroke Award
Project Title: Validation of Early Prognostic Data for Recovery Outcomes after Stroke for Future, Higher Yield Trials (VERIFY)
Project Period: 7/2/2025–1/31/2027
Summary: VERIFY will validate biomarkers of upper extremity (UE) motor outcome in the acute ischemic stroke window for immediate use in clinical trials and explore these biomarkers in ischemic stroke. The central hypothesis is that patients have different UE outcomes depending on corticomotor system (CMS) function, measured as motor evoked potential (MEP) status with TMS, and on CMS structure, measured as acute lesion load with MRI. VERIFY will create the first multicenter, large-scale, prospective dataset of clinical, TMS, and MRI measures in the acute stroke time window. Collaborators include Lily L. Wang, MBBS, MPH, Department of Surgery; Brady J. Williamson, PhD, Department of Radiology; Joseph P. Broderick, MD, Department of Neurology and Rehabilitation Medicine.

Jane J. Yu, PhD, Professor
Department of Internal Medicine, Division of Pulmonary, Critical Care and Sleep Medicine
Award: National Heart, Lung, and Blood Institute R01
Project Title: Dysregulation of Sphingolipid Metabolism and Signaling in LAM
Project Period: 9/3/2025–5/31/2029
Summary: Lymphangioleiomyomatosis is a rare, progressive lung disease with no therapies that reverse lung damage. This project targets estrogen‑driven sphingolipid signaling and tests FDA‑approved combination therapies to reverse lung remodeling, with strong potential for rapid translation to clinical trials. Collaborators include W. Sean Davidson, PhD, Department of Pathology;
Nishant Gupta, MD, MS, Department of Internal Medicine; Wei Shi, PhD, Department of Internal Medicine.
